2009 Ford Mondeo vs. 2009 Ford Fusion

To start off, both 2009 Ford Mondeo and 2009 Ford Fusion were released in the same year (2009).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 2,967 cc (6 cylinders), 2009 Ford Mondeo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Ford Mondeo (223 HP @ 6150 RPM) has 65 more horse power than 2009 Ford Fusion. (158 HP @ 6250 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2009 Ford Mondeo should accelerate faster than 2009 Ford Fusion.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Ford Mondeo (281 Nm @ 4900 RPM) has 125 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Ford Fusion. (156 Nm @ 4250 RPM). This means 2009 Ford Mondeo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Ford Fusion.
